Inscription of the Heavy Plumb
Increases damage by 15% of your current weight when performing melee physical attacks.
A heavy blow shakes the ground, crushing foes.
How the math works
Bonus = carried Weight x 15 x 0.01, which is 0.15 percentage points of Damage Dealt Bonus per point of Weight.
Where it lands: The bonus is written into the Damage Dealt Bonus of that one hit. A hit is (fixed + self coefficient + target coefficient) x (1 + multiplier + Damage Dealt Bonus / 100 + typed damage bonus / 100 + target damage taken / 100) x hit result x 100 / (100 + resistance) x final multiplier. Heavy Plumb lands inside the additive bonus bracket, and that whole bracket is then multiplied by the critical multiplier, before defense is applied.
When it runs: Before the hit is calculated, in the phase where effects adjust the attacker's stats.
What it applies to: The gate is the skill row's hit type and damage type, not the words basic attack. 96 of the 252 skills in the table are melee physical and every one of them gets the bonus. Ranged physical (9 skills), ranged magic (35) and melee magic (3) get nothing.
Worked numbers
| Carried weight | Damage bonus | Normal hit | Critical hit |
|---|---|---|---|
| 0 | 0% | 150 | 225 |
| 25 | 3.75% | 155.6 | 233.4 |
| 50 | 7.5% | 161.2 | 241.9 |
| 100 | 15% | 172.5 | 258.8 |
| 150 | 22.5% | 183.8 | 275.6 |
| 200 | 30% | 195 | 292.5 |
150 physical attack power, a 100 percent coefficient basic attack, target at 0 resistance, critical damage bonus at the default 50 percent.
Rule of thumb: Every 10 points of carried Weight is +1.5 percent damage.
Things the tooltip does not tell you
- Weight is the summed table weight of everything the unit carries, equipped gear included. A naked unit with an empty bag has Weight 0 and the inscription does nothing.
- It reads current Weight, not the carrying limit. The limit (100 + 4 x Strength) only caps how far this can go: at 200 carried weight the bonus is +30 percent, and the code applies no cap of its own.
- The bonus is additive with every other damage dealt bonus in the same bracket, so each extra source is worth less than the first one.
How it interacts with other effects
- It shares the additive damage dealt bracket with Challenge, Death Throes, Crumble and Sinking, so none of those multiply each other.
